I believe I was told the buses run approximately every 20 minutes between the hotels and the parks. This frequency tends to increase around park opening and closing, and I do not feel like I ever waited for a bus for that long. The resorts also have boards that will sometimes display how long until the next bus comes. If you are at one of the skyliner resorts (which are art of animation, pop century, or Caribbean Beach resort), the buses to Epcot and Hollywood studios run approximately every hour or so.

It is but... If you are separate families it may not be. It is like a 1 bedroom apartment: Bedroom with queen bed and full bathroom. Dinning area with a Murphy bed that pulls down over table enough for 1 adult or 2 small kids. Living area with pull out couch (full size bed)

laundry in Little Mermaid area is 8am - 8pm located in the pool area
As of 26 January, 2018 it was $3(us) for a washer load and $3(us) for a dryer load. Detergent and fabric softener may be purchased for $1(us) each. One package of detergent is used per wash. Using fabric softener is optional. If you have a US credit/debit card, you will need to use it. You can get a swipe card at the Front Desk for a set amount if you are from a different country. The machines do not use cash.
